Bernie Bickerstaff To Return As Bobcats Head Coach For 2006-07 Season

Bickerstaff
Bernie Bickerstaff will return to the sidelines as head coach of the Charlotte Bobcats for the 2006-07 season to continue his plan of building a winning foundation from within and developing a system that focuses on teamwork, sacrifice and trust.

“I am excited to announce that I will be returning as head coach of the Bobcats for the upcoming season,” said Bickerstaff, who also serves as the team’s general manager. “In taking the time to think about my decision, I reflected on how proud I am of the progress we have made over the past two seasons and where we are headed in the future.”

The Bobcats won six of their final eight games in 2005-06, including a franchise-best four game winning streak to end the season. The team also posted a 6-3 record in April for the first winning month in franchise history.

Charlotte finished the year with a 26-56 record, eight wins better than the inaugural 2004-05 season and led the NBA with 10.2 steals and 17.9 forced turnovers.
